Roof covering Myth: All Leakages Are Apparent



Contrary to popular belief, not all leakages in your roof covering are promptly obvious. While some leakages may manifest as evident water spots on your ceiling or walls, others can be much sneakier, causing damage without any visible indicators. These covert leaks commonly occur around areas like the chimney, skylights, or in the attic room where water can seep in slowly with time, causing rot, mold, and structural issues.

To discover these elusive leakages, it's vital to perform regular evaluations of your roofing system, specifically after extreme weather conditions. Look for missing or damaged tiles, broken flashing, or stopped up gutters that can add to water infiltration.

In addition, take notice of any type of moldy odors, sagging ceilings, or peeling off paint, as these can be indicators of covert leaks.

Roof Misconception: A New Roofing Solves All Troubles



Regardless of typical idea, obtaining a brand-new roofing system does not always assure that all your roofing troubles will certainly be fixed. While a new roof can definitely attend to many concerns and supply a new beginning for your home, it might not be the best service to all underlying problems.

Some problems such as inappropriate setup, air flow problems, or hidden architectural damage may continue despite a brand-new roofing in position.

It's essential to comprehend that a new roofing is just one piece of the problem when it comes to maintaining a healthy and balanced roofing system. Correct diagnosis of any existing troubles, complete assessment, and addressing underlying problems are just as crucial. Ignoring these steps can bring about reoccuring problems despite having a brand-new roofing system expenses.



Before purchasing a brand-new roof, it's advisable to consult with a specialist professional roofer to assess the overall condition of your roofing system. They can offer useful insights into the root causes of any type of existing troubles and suggest the most efficient solutions to make sure long-term resilience and performance. Roofing Misconception: Roofing System Assessments Are Unneeded



Numerous homeowners ignore the importance of normal roof assessments, assuming they're unnecessary. Nonetheless, this is a typical roof covering myth that can bring about costly effects.

Roofing system assessments are critical for spotting potential issues beforehand, protecting against major damage over time. By organizing routine evaluations, you can identify small troubles like loosened tiles, fractured seals, or stopped up seamless gutters prior to they rise right into larger, extra pricey issues.
